Paragraph 5. 1.3.1. of this Regulation shall not apply to a vehicle in respect of which both of the following conditions are satisfied, i.e.: 5.1.3.2.1. The vehicle is so designed and constructed that no device designed to control the emission of gaseous pollutants shall be adversely affected by leaded petrol; and 5.1.3.2.2. The vehicle is conspicuously, legibly and indelibly marked with the symbol for unleaded petrol, specified in ISO 2575:1982, in a position immediately visible to a person filling the petrol tank. Additional markings are permitted.
